Why manual journal entry workflows become enterprise finance bottlenecks
In many enterprises, journal entry processing still depends on email approvals, spreadsheet trackers, shared drives, and manual ERP posting steps. The result is not just administrative inefficiency. It is a broader operational coordination problem that affects close timelines, audit readiness, controller oversight, and confidence in financial reporting.
When finance teams rely on fragmented workflows, bottlenecks typically appear in recurring accruals, intercompany adjustments, reclassifications, revenue corrections, and period-end true-ups. Review queues become opaque, supporting documentation is inconsistently attached, and approvers lack real-time visibility into aging, exceptions, and policy adherence.
Finance workflow automation should therefore be treated as enterprise process engineering rather than a narrow task automation initiative. The objective is to create a governed workflow orchestration layer across ERP, source systems, document repositories, approval chains, and control checkpoints so journal processing becomes standardized, traceable, and scalable.
The operational cost of manual journal review and approval
Manual journal workflows create hidden costs across the finance operating model. Teams spend time chasing approvers, validating account mappings, reconciling duplicate submissions, and rekeying data between spreadsheets and ERP screens. These delays compound during month-end and quarter-end close, when transaction volumes rise and review capacity is constrained.
The more serious issue is control fragmentation. If journal preparation, evidence collection, policy validation, and approval routing occur across disconnected tools, finance leaders lose process intelligence. They cannot easily identify where entries stall, which business units generate the most exceptions, or whether review thresholds are being applied consistently.
| Manual workflow issue | Operational impact | Enterprise consequence |
|---|---|---|
| Spreadsheet-based journal preparation | Version confusion and duplicate effort | Reduced close reliability and audit friction |
| Email-driven approvals | Delayed routing and poor visibility | Longer cycle times and weak accountability |
| Manual ERP posting | Rekeying errors and inconsistent coding | Control risk and rework |
| Disconnected support documents | Incomplete evidence trails | Audit exceptions and review delays |
| No workflow monitoring | Limited bottleneck detection | Poor operational scalability |
What enterprise finance workflow automation should actually include
A mature finance workflow automation program is not limited to auto-populating journal templates. It should orchestrate the full journal lifecycle: trigger detection, data ingestion, validation, policy checks, approval routing, ERP posting, exception handling, evidence retention, and operational analytics. This is where workflow orchestration and business process intelligence become materially more valuable than isolated automation scripts.
For example, a recurring accrual journal can be initiated from procurement, payroll, or warehouse activity data, validated against accounting rules, routed based on amount thresholds and entity ownership, posted into the ERP through governed APIs or middleware connectors, and then logged into a monitoring layer for close management visibility. That design reduces manual touchpoints while preserving control discipline.
- Standardized journal request intake with mandatory metadata, supporting documents, and policy-based field validation
- Workflow orchestration for preparer, reviewer, approver, and controller handoffs across shared services and business units
- ERP integration for journal creation, status synchronization, posting confirmation, and exception feedback loops
- API governance and middleware controls to manage authentication, payload standards, retries, audit logging, and versioning
- Process intelligence dashboards for aging, exception rates, approval latency, close readiness, and control adherence
ERP integration is the foundation of scalable journal automation
Finance workflow automation fails when it sits outside the ERP without reliable synchronization. Journal status, chart of accounts validation, entity structures, approval thresholds, and posting outcomes must remain aligned with the system of record. Whether the enterprise runs SAP, Oracle, Microsoft Dynamics, NetSuite, or a hybrid landscape, the automation architecture must respect ERP governance and financial control requirements.
This is why ERP workflow optimization should be designed with integration patterns in mind. Some organizations can use native ERP workflow capabilities for standard approvals, while others need middleware orchestration to coordinate upstream operational systems, document management platforms, identity services, and finance close tools. The right model depends on process complexity, system diversity, and control obligations.
In cloud ERP modernization programs, API-first integration becomes especially important. Finance teams need secure, governed interfaces for journal submission, master data validation, attachment handling, and posting confirmation. Without API governance, automation can create new reconciliation problems by introducing inconsistent payloads, duplicate transactions, or brittle point-to-point integrations.
Middleware and API governance reduce finance process fragility
Many finance organizations underestimate the role of middleware modernization in journal automation. Yet journal workflows often depend on data from procurement systems, payroll platforms, billing applications, warehouse management systems, treasury tools, and consolidation environments. A middleware layer provides the interoperability needed to normalize data, enforce routing logic, and maintain reliable system communication.
API governance is equally critical. Finance data flows require strict controls around schema consistency, role-based access, encryption, error handling, and traceability. A governed API strategy ensures that journal automation remains supportable as the enterprise adds new entities, acquires companies, migrates ERP modules, or expands shared service operations.
| Architecture layer | Primary role in finance workflow automation | Governance priority |
|---|---|---|
| ERP platform | System of record for journal posting and financial controls | Posting integrity and master data alignment |
| Workflow orchestration layer | Routes tasks, approvals, and exception handling | Policy consistency and SLA management |
| Middleware platform | Connects source systems and transforms data | Reliability, interoperability, and retry controls |
| API management layer | Secures and governs service interactions | Authentication, versioning, and auditability |
| Process intelligence layer | Monitors cycle time, bottlenecks, and exceptions | Operational visibility and continuous improvement |
AI-assisted operational automation can improve review quality without weakening controls
AI workflow automation in finance should be applied carefully and pragmatically. The strongest use cases are not autonomous posting decisions for high-risk entries. They are assistive capabilities that improve speed and consistency in preparation and review. Examples include extracting metadata from supporting documents, recommending account classifications, identifying missing evidence, flagging unusual amount patterns, and prioritizing reviewer queues based on risk signals.
A global manufacturer, for instance, may process hundreds of recurring plant-level accruals each month. An AI-assisted workflow can compare current entries against historical patterns, production volumes, and prior approval behavior to identify anomalies before submission. Reviewers then focus on exceptions rather than manually inspecting every low-risk journal. This improves operational efficiency while preserving human approval authority.
The governance principle is straightforward: AI should support intelligent workflow coordination, not bypass finance controls. Enterprises need model monitoring, explainability standards, threshold-based escalation, and clear segregation of duties so AI recommendations remain auditable and operationally safe.
A realistic enterprise scenario: reducing close delays across a multi-entity finance organization
Consider a multi-entity services company operating across North America and Europe. Each month, regional finance teams prepare manual journals for prepaid amortization, payroll accruals, intercompany allocations, and revenue adjustments. Requests arrive through email, support files are stored in different folders, and approvers often lack context on policy thresholds or source calculations. The corporate controller sees close delays but has limited visibility into where the process is breaking down.
A workflow modernization program would first standardize journal categories, approval rules, and evidence requirements. Next, it would implement a workflow orchestration layer integrated with the cloud ERP, document repository, and identity platform. Middleware would ingest source data from payroll and billing systems, while API management would govern journal submission and status synchronization. A process intelligence dashboard would then show aging by entity, reviewer workload, exception trends, and close readiness.
The outcome is not simply faster approvals. It is a more resilient finance operating model with fewer manual handoffs, better audit trails, clearer accountability, and stronger operational continuity during peak close periods or staff absences. Implementation priorities for finance leaders and enterprise architects
- Map the end-to-end journal lifecycle before selecting tools, including triggers, data sources, review roles, exception paths, and ERP posting dependencies
- Segment journals by risk and complexity so recurring low-risk entries can be highly standardized while judgment-heavy entries retain stronger human review
- Design integration architecture early, with clear decisions on native ERP workflow, middleware orchestration, API management, and document retention patterns
- Establish automation governance for approval thresholds, segregation of duties, audit logging, model oversight, and change management
- Measure operational outcomes beyond labor savings, including close cycle time, exception rates, reviewer latency, posting accuracy, and control adherence
Operational ROI, resilience, and tradeoffs
The ROI case for finance workflow automation should be framed in operational terms. Enterprises typically gain from reduced close delays, lower rework, improved reviewer productivity, stronger evidence capture, and better management visibility. These benefits matter more than simplistic headcount reduction narratives because finance leaders are usually trying to improve control quality and scalability at the same time.
There are also tradeoffs. Highly customized workflows can mirror legacy complexity and become difficult to maintain. Over-automation of exception-heavy journals can create false confidence and increase downstream corrections. Excessive reliance on point integrations may accelerate initial deployment but weaken long-term interoperability. A disciplined enterprise process engineering approach helps organizations avoid these traps.
Operational resilience should remain a core design principle. Finance workflow automation must support fallback procedures, queue monitoring, integration retry logic, role delegation, and business continuity during ERP maintenance windows or upstream system outages. In practice, resilient workflow automation is not just about speed. It is about maintaining financial operations under changing business conditions.
